This paper illustrates how the fuzzy harmonic mean technique can efficiently solve fully fuzzy multilevel multiobjective linear programming (FFMMLP) problems. First, at each level, the FFMMLP problem can be converted into three crisp multiobjective linear programming (CMLP) problems using the crisp linear technique. Then, the fuzzy harmonic mean technique is utilized to aggregate each crisp problem's multiobjective into a single objective. Second, the ensuing final, single-objective problem is constructed using the harmonic mean for each level. Finally, it is solved to obtain a fuzzy compromise solution for the FFMMLP problem in general. Two examples are given to obtain the application of the proposed method. One example is applying the proposed approach to a multilevel multiobjective production planning model for a supply chain under a fully fuzzy environment.
